Transaction d877410c4b59a5c94cacf692171bebd17bc4bf25a084e8647148e082c3fefc73
2 Input
2 Outputs
- d877410c4b59a5c94cacf692171bebd17bc4bf25a084e8647148e082c3fefc73:0
- d877410c4b59a5c94cacf692171bebd17bc4bf25a084e8647148e082c3fefc73:1
value 6116
address 1hhvDHdjeAgiZCDFH94LMCMjrZNKCYS2b
value 28059588
address 1GNmgDHaZfpn1CKtfah8JWpoRFAkceHVuw